Hefty sentence for Limpopo tavern shooter
Updated | By Lesetja Makhura
The Polokwane High Court in Limpopo has handed a hefty sentence to a 39-year-old man for killing three people in a tavern shooting in 2019.

Maholobela Tanki shot at 14 people during a robbery at a tavern in Northam.
Tanki was sentenced to three life terms by the court on Thursday.
One of his accomplices turned state witness, while the other was not found guilty on all charges.
"During the trial, the court heard that on 12 October 2019, at around 23:20, the accused and his two accomplices went to a tavern in Thabazimbi and demanded money from the teller," said provincial police spokesperson Hlulani Mashaba.
"In the process, some of the bystanders tried to intervene. The accused produced a firearm and fired shots randomly at them. Three were shot dead, and eight wounded.
"Suspects made off with an undisclosed amount of money and cigarettes."
